
The John Hancock Multifactor Small Cap ETF (JHSC) exhibits a weighted average implied analyst target price of $46.22, indicating a 13.33% upside from its recent trading price of $40.78 per unit. This potential appreciation is significantly influenced by key underlying holdings such as BridgeBio Pharma Inc (BBIO), JFrog Ltd (FROG), and Sterling Infrastructure Inc (STRL), which analysts project to have upsides of 20.86%, 19.21%, and 13.42% respectively. The analysis suggests notable capital appreciation potential within JHSC's small-cap portfolio, prompting investors to assess the validity and timeliness of these analyst projections.
